Output d203fc67cda3db50cf694fc8839a13619eefd5fbf71f37662e5a2e8501975689:0

value
19641
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c0d4598b42ff4fd0f03a4dc6978e6cee908a87d OP_EQUAL
address
35hwZ8TVvq6Mf9aNigFteueDyA1uUmZfzY
transaction
d203fc67cda3db50cf694fc8839a13619eefd5fbf71f37662e5a2e8501975689
spent
true